What Defines a True Luxury Rug or Carpet?
To truly appreciate a masterpiece, one must understand the strokes of the brush—or in this case, the loops of the knot!
Superior Craftsmanship & Knot Density
The distinction between a hand-knotted and a machine-made carpet is vast. A true luxury rug is hand-knotted, a labor-intensive process where artisans tie individual knots to the warp. The higher the knot density (knots per square inch), the more intricate the design and the more durable the rug. It is a collaborative effort of patience and skill.
Premium Raw Materials
The soul of a rug lies in its material:
- Pure Silk: Offers an unmatched sheen and intricate detailing capabilities.
- High-Quality Wool: Specifically New Zealand or Ghazni wool, known for its lanolin content which provides natural stain resistance and softness.
- Natural Vegetable Dyes: Unlike harsh chemicals, natural dyes age gracefully, developing a beautiful patina over time that adds character to the piece.

How to Identify Authentic Luxury Rugs
Don’t let the surface deceive you; true quality goes deep.
- Hand-Knot Inspection: Flip the rug over. In a handmade rug, the pattern on the back should mirror the front clearly, and the knots will be slightly uneven, showing the human touch.
- Material Quality Testing: Real silk feels warm to the touch, while synthetic silk feels cool. High-quality wool should feel oily (due to lanolin) and springy, not dry or brittle.
- Natural Dye Colorfastness: Natural dyes have a subtle variation in color (abrash) that adds depth, whereas chemical dyes often look flat and overly uniform.
- Price vs. Craftsmanship Evaluation: If the price seems too good to be true for a “silk” rug, it likely is. True craftsmanship takes months to create and is priced to reflect that artistry.

Care & Maintenance Tips for Luxury Rugs in India
To ensure your rug remains a timeless part of your home, it requires love and care.
Climate-Specific Care
In humid regions like Mumbai or Kerala, ensure the room is well-ventilated to prevent moisture buildup in the fibers. In drier climates like Rajasthan, wool rugs thrive but should be dusted regularly to prevent grit from settling in the pile.
Cleaning Best Practices
Vacuum gently and without a beater bar for wool and silk rugs. For spills, blot immediately—never rub! Professional cleaning is recommended every 1-2 years to remove deep-seated dust.
Long-Term Storage
If you need to store your rug, roll it (never fold!) with a moth repellent and wrap it in breathable fabric like cotton, not plastic, to let the fibers breathe.
